Bob Lazarus (January 4, 1956 – January 4, 2009) was an American stand-up comedian and film actor.
Lazarus graduated from the University of Massachusetts Amherst.[1]
He appeared on Showtime and Comedy Central. Lazarus had toured the United States with Steven Wright.[2] He also appeared with Robin Williams, Jay Leno, Rob Schneider, Denis Leary, Judy Tenuta, Sinbad, Paula Poundstone and Ray Romano.[1]
